T02 AGS Rail Status:

This picture is not quite so good. Neither the 1st PG FBD nor the Rumanian FBD are able to repair rails to the east. The Rumanian FBD has moved north to help connect rail up to the double line in Proskurov while the 1st PG FBD is working its way to the southeast towards the city of Drohobycz. This city is actually very important to the Axis as there is a level 4 Oil Production center there that will produce 10,000 oil per turn. So it is an additional boost for the Axis oil production. The two RAD units attached to the AGS HQ are transferred to the VIII Hungarian Corps HQ to start repairing rails in a more controlled manner next turn. This HQ will coordinate repairing the remaining rails into Drohobycz as the Oil Production facilities there are repaired.

T02 Axis Ground Reserves:

I will remind you that I had turned off REFIT for all units in the Commander's Reports Units screen. So none of the units currently in the Reserves are on REFIT. The units that are at TOE 100 are transferred to the MAP while the rest are set to REFIT. I will also note that I have no cares about the Axis Air Reserves because the AI Air Assist will do whatever it wants about those matters regardless of anything I try and do.
